Temperature and rainfall in Wuhan by month

Plan your trip to Wuhan by taking into account the average temperature and rainfall totals by month.

WUH

Temperature

3 - 28 °C

If weather is an important factor for your trip to Wuhan, use this chart to help with planning. For those seeking warmer temperatures, July is the ideal time of year to visit, when temperatures reach an average of 28.0 C. Travellers hoping to avoid the cold should look outside of January, when temperatures are typically at their lowest (around 3.0 C).

  • What airport do you fly into for flights to Wuhan?

    For a flight to Wuhan, you will be flying into Wuhan. Wuhan (WUH) is just 23.0 km from the centre of the city.
